Unveiling Tea Garden Selera Citarasa Ramadhan and Raya Menu

April 1, 2024 by StrawberrY Gal

 Serving Malaysia’s local best, we are delighted to unveil the brand-new dishes crafted by Chef Dzulkifli and his team. This year, we’re introducing 4 main courses and 2 drinks to pair with Tea Garden’s signature snacks like Siew Mai, Pan Fried Chicken Gyoza, and Kentang Goreng Special. Join us in savoring the delicious fusion of flavors and celebrating the culinary diversity of Malaysia at Tea Garden!

At Tea Garden, our mission is simple: to serve you the most authentic Malaysian dishes. We adhere to genuine ingredients and cooking methods, preserving the authenticity and goodness of our signatures.

Unveiling the Selera Citarasa Menu: Experience the essence of tradition and innovation with our limited-time main courses, showcasing Chef’s special recipes:

Ayam Percik Egg Fried Rice: Indulge in tender chicken generously coated in our Chef’s homemade Percik sauce, a recipe crafted with care to deliver an unparalleled burst of flavor.

Laksa Johor Spaghetti: Meticulously slow cooked using only the freshest fish, ensuring a rich, aromatic flavours with every bite.

Sup Kambing Mamak with Rice: Featuring a finely blended broth cooked with a medley of 20 spices and vegetables, for a hearty and flavoursome experience.

Nasi Lemak Ayam Goreng Berempah: Elevating traditional flavors, our crispy fried chicken is seasoned with a blend of Malaysian spices, not only enhancing its taste but also offering health benefits.

Pair these delectable mains with Tea Garden’s signature snacks:

Kentang Goreng Special

Siew Mai

Pan Fried Chicken Gyoza

Quench Your Thirst & Refresh Yourself with our exclusive beverages:

Soda Bandung Selasih: Refreshing taste of soda infused with Malaysia’s beloved Rose Syrup, complemented by selasih seeds for an added burst of palate.

Sparkling Kedondong Assam Boi: Freshly made from buah kedondong upon order, direct from farm to table, offering a tangy and sweet flavours

Hainanese Milk Tea: Awarded by the Malaysia Book of Records with the title Most Sold Hainanese Milk Tea in a year

Heat & Eat Series: A Thoughtful Gifts for Friend and Family

Our Heat & Eat series makes your buka puasa meals easier. Choose from Herbal Chicken, Rendang Chicken, Dim Sum, Salted baked chicken, and more. Bring them home in our local-designer Batik Cooler Bag; they could also make thoughtful gifts for Ramadan and Eid! Additionally, our Rasa Malaysia Twin Pack (Ready-to-eat Nasi Lemak Sambal & Ready-to-cook Curry Paste) is readily available for iftar or anytime enjoyment. Share the joy with family and friends!
